Rosthern, Saskatchewan Population & Demographics: How Many People Live Here?

Data source: Statistics Canada, 2021 Census of Population — View the official Rosthern census dataset on Statistics Canada

This article shows the demographic data and statistics of Rosthern. It is a town in Canada that encompasses a land area of 4.14 km2. The town has a population density of 386.90 people per km2.

Population Characteristics

According to the latest census, Rosthern has a population of around 1,602 people. The town's population is in decreased . Between 2016 and 2021, the population of Rosthern has decreased by -5.09%.

Population By Genders

The male population of Rosthern is around 765 while the female population is around 835.

Of the 1,602 total population in Rosthern, the largest gender is female with around 835 women within the population.

Immigration Profile

Immigration patterns vary a great deal from one area to another, which makes this data one of the more distinctive parts of Rosthern's population profile.

About 11.9% of Rosthern's population are immigrants (190 people).

The top countries of origin for Rosthern's immigrant population are Philippines (100), United Kingdom (45), United States of America (10), Brazil (0), Colombia (0).

Income in Rosthern

Analyzing income distribution in Rosthern can help us better understand its socioeconomic dynamics.

Per Capita Income

According to 2020 data, the median personal income within Rosthern is $38,400.

Most of Rosthern population or around 215 people falls in the $10,000 to $29,999 group. The next largest groups are the $50,000 to $79,999, and $30,000 to $49,999 with around 170 and 155 people, respectively.

Household Income

The Rosthern's median household income is $74,000, according to 2020 data.

Below national average Rosthern's median household income is 10,000 dollars below the Canadian national median of $84,000 (2020 data, 2021 Census).

Employment Industry Sectors

The Rosthern industry employment sector census data offers insights into the region's economic landscape. The distribution of employment in Rosthern is categorized and quantified, which reveals the region's economic composition.

Rosthern has a wide range of industries. Most of its population (22%) works in the health care and social assistance sector. The Retail trade sector comes second at 14%, followed by Educational services at 8%.
